I believe you already answered your own question. :thumbsup2

Personally I think typical school schedules have much more effect on DCL pricing than weather patterns though.

FWIW
Atlantic hurricane season officially runs from June 1st until November 30th, with the peak August to October, and the absolute pinnacle early to mid September. This is as per The Atlantic Oceanographic and Meteorological Laboratory.
